Teams Direct Routing: A Guide for Business Communication

Streamline your business interactions with Microsoft Teams Direct Routing. This powerful feature allows you to seamlessly integrate your existing phone system with Teams, providing a unified platform for voice, video, and chat communication.

Direct Routing empowers businesses to leverage their pre-installed phone infrastructure while harnessing the collaborative capabilities of Teams. By connecting your PBX or Session Border Controller (SBC) to Microsoft's cloud network, you can make and receive communications directly through Teams, eliminating the need for separate hardware and software solutions.

Direct Routing offers a multitude of perks. Firstly, it enhances your communication workflow by centralizing all interactions within Teams. This improves productivity and reduces context switching between different applications.

Additionally, Direct Routing provides cost savings by leveraging your existing phone infrastructure and potentially reducing reliance on traditional calls.

Finally, it enhances your business reliability by integrating with a robust cloud platform that ensures high-quality sound transmission and reliable connectivity.
